PURPOSE: A device and method for guiding a visual program for a scalable video transmission device are provided to display information of a multi channel by using spatial resolution scalability of a scalable video codec in multi case real time broadcasting. CONSTITUTION: A packet receiving unit(210) receives a multicasting group through an IP communication network from an IPTV media server. The packet receiving unit obtains a predetermined packet from the received multicast group. A decoding unit(230) generates image information by performing encoding of a scalable video codec about the received packet. An image processing unit(250) displays a plurality of channel information on one screen based on the image information. The packet receiving unit obtains the predetermined packet by considering image size corresponding to the scalable video transmission terminal device.

PURPOSE: An apparatus and a method for controlling a buffer using play time data during image transmission are provided to control the underflow of a buffer using play time data during image transmission. CONSTITUTION: A transmission bit rate controlling unit(103) controls a packet transmission bit rate transmitted to the receiving buffer based on the bit quantity of the packets of a receiving buffer. A transmission frame controlling unit(105) controls the number of transmission frames transmitted to the receiving buffer based on the play time of the packets of the receiving buffer. If the bit quantity of the packets of the receiving buffer is larger than a preset bit quantity threshold value, the transmission bit rate controlling unit lowers the transmission bit rate.

A method and an apparatus for preserving information security in a video multicasting service are provided to reduce a calculated amount and a delay time by immediately performing a packet filtering process without a decoding process about an encoded data. A unit generating part(110) generates a NAL(Network Abstraction Layer) unit with received video information. A memory(120) stores field information and unit form information included in the NAL unit of the video information. An information encoding part(130) encodes the NAL unit of the video information. An information packet part(140) packetizes the NAL unit of the encoded video information. An information recording part(150) records the field information and the unit form information included in the NAL unit of the video information stored in the memory to a header expansion field of a real-time transmission protocol header.
